Lemon aids




Throughout the summer I generally bake a little less and the baking I do is often of a different nature to my cold weather fare. Summer baking features light sponges and plenty of raspberries, this year there was fresh cherry cake, raspberry and almond cake, Victoria Sponges filled with strawberries and frequent helpings of meringue. And there were plenty of lemons. My kitchen is never without lemons, they seem to provide the perfect answer all year around.




In summer they are sharp and refreshing and in winter their oily zest is the perfect tonic.




On a grey day they cannot be matched, grey and yellow, a perfect combination.




A sweet crisp pastry with a lemon drenched eggy topping. Lemon aids mood improvement.
